AnglaisFrançaisEspagnol

Ad


Icône de favori OnWorks

compresser - En ligne dans le Cloud

Exécutez la compression dans le fournisseur d'hébergement gratuit OnWorks sur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S

Il s'agit de la commande compresser qui peut être exécutée dans le fournisseur d'hébergement gratuit OnWorks en utilisant l'un de nos multiples postes de travail en ligne gratuits tels que Ubuntu Online, Fedora Online, l'émulateur en ligne Windows ou l'émulateur en ligne MAC OS

PROGRAMME:

Nom


compress, uncompress.real - compresse et développe les données

SYNOPSIS


compresser [ -f ] [ -v ] [ -c ] [ -V ] [ -r ] [ -b les bits ] [ prénom ]
décompresser.real [ -f ] [ -v ] [ -c ] [ -V ] [ prénom ]

DESCRIPTION


Notez que le programme qui serait normalement installé en tant que décompresser est installé pour
Debian en tant que décompresser.real. Cela a été fait pour éviter d'entrer en conflit avec le plus-
programme couramment utilisé avec le même nom qui fait partie du package gzip.

Compresser réduit la taille des fichiers nommés à l'aide du codage adaptatif Lempel-Ziv. N'importe quand
possible, chaque fichier est remplacé par un avec l'extension .Z, tout en gardant le même
modes de propriété, temps d'accès et de modification. Si aucun fichier n'est spécifié, la norme
l'entrée est compressée à la sortie standard. Compresser essaiera seulement de compresser
fichiers normaux. En particulier, il ignorera les liens symboliques. Si un fichier a plusieurs disques durs
liens, compresser refusera de le compresser à moins que le -f le drapeau est donné.

If -f n'est pas donné et compresser est exécuté au premier plan, l'utilisateur est invité à
si un fichier existant doit être écrasé.

Les fichiers compressés peuvent être restaurés dans leur forme d'origine en utilisant décompresser.real.

décompresser.real prend une liste de fichiers sur sa ligne de commande et remplace chaque fichier dont
le nom se termine par .Z et qui commence par le bon nombre magique avec un fichier non compressé
sans .Z. Le fichier non compressé aura le mode, la propriété et les horodatages du
fichier compressé.

La -c option fait compresser/décompresser.real écrire sur la sortie standard ; aucun fichier n'est
changé.

Si la -r indicateur est spécifié, compresser fonctionnera de manière récursive. Si l'un des noms de fichiers
spécifiés sur la ligne de commande sont des répertoires, compresser descendra dans le répertoire
et compresser tous les fichiers qu'il y trouve.

La -V flag indique à chacun de ces programmes d'afficher sa version et son niveau de correctif, ainsi que
tous les drapeaux de préprocesseur spécifiés lors de la compilation, sur stderr avant de faire tout
compression ou décompression.

Compresser utilise l'algorithme de Lempel-Ziv modifié popularisé dans "A Technique for High
Compression des données de performance", Terry A. Welch, IEEE Ordinateur vol. 17, non. 6 (juin 1984),
p. 8-19. Les sous-chaînes communes dans le fichier sont d'abord remplacées par les codes 9 bits 257 et plus.
Lorsque le code 512 est atteint, l'algorithme passe aux codes 10 bits et continue à utiliser plus
bits jusqu'à la limite spécifiée par le -b flag est atteint (16 par défaut). Bits doit être
entre 9 et 16. La valeur par défaut peut être modifiée dans la source pour permettre compresser être exécuté sur
une machine plus petite.

Après le les bits la limite est atteinte, compresser vérifie périodiquement le taux de compression. Si
il augmente, compresser continue d'utiliser le dictionnaire de codes existant. Cependant, si le
le taux de compression diminue, compresser supprime la table des sous-chaînes et la reconstruit
de zéro. Cela permet à l'algorithme de s'adapter au prochain "bloc" du fichier.

Notez que le -b le drapeau est omis pour décompresser.real, depuis l' les bits paramètre spécifié
pendant la compression est encodé dans la sortie, avec un nombre magique pour s'assurer que
ni la décompression des données aléatoires ni la recompression des données compressées ne sont tentées.

Le taux de compression obtenu dépend de la taille de l'entrée, du nombre de les bits
par code, et la distribution des sous-chaînes communes. En règle générale, le texte tel que le code source
ou l'anglais est réduit de 50-60%. La compression est généralement bien meilleure que celle obtenue
par le codage de Huffman (tel qu'utilisé dans un jeu) ou le codage adaptatif de Huffman (compact), et prend moins
le temps de calculer.

En vertu des Normes sur l’information et les communications, les organismes doivent rendre leurs sites et applications Web accessibles. Ils y parviennent en conformant leurs sites Web au niveau AA des Web Content Accessibility Guidelines (WCAG). -v option, un message est imprimé donnant le pourcentage de réduction pour chaque
fichier compressé.

DIAGNOSTIC


L'état de sortie est normalement 0 ; si le dernier fichier est plus volumineux après (tentative) de compression, le
le statut est 2 ; si une erreur se produit, l'état de sortie est 1.

Utilisation : compresser [-dfvcVr] [-b maxbits] [fichier ...]
Des options non valides ont été spécifiées sur la ligne de commande.
Bits max manquants
Les maxbits doivent suivre -b.
filet: pas au format compressé
Le fichier spécifié pour décompresser n'a pas été compressé.
filet: compressé avec xx bits, ne peut gérer que yy les bits
Déposez votre dernière attestation a été compressé par un programme capable de gérer plus les bits que la compresse
code sur cette machine. Recompresser le fichier avec un plus petit les bits.
filet: a déjà le suffixe .Z -- pas de changement
Le fichier est supposé être déjà compressé. Renommez le fichier et réessayez.
filet: nom de fichier trop long pour virer sur .Z
Le fichier ne peut pas être compressé car son nom fait plus de 12 caractères.
Renommez et réessayez. Ce message ne s'affiche pas sur les systèmes BSD.
filet existe déjà; souhaitez-vous écraser (y ou n) ?
Répondez « y » si vous souhaitez que le fichier de sortie soit remplacé ; "n" sinon.
décompresser : entrée corrompue
Une violation SIGSEGV a été détectée, ce qui signifie généralement que le fichier d'entrée a été
corrompu.
Compression: xx,xx %
Pourcentage de l'entrée sauvegardée par compression. (Ne concerne que les -v.)
-- pas un fichier ou un répertoire normal : ignoré
Lorsque le fichier d'entrée n'est pas un fichier ou un répertoire normal (par exemple un lien symbolique,
socket, FIFO, fichier de périphérique), il n'est pas modifié.
-- a xx autres liens : inchangé
Le fichier d'entrée a des liens ; il reste inchangé. Voir ln(1) pour plus d'informations.
Utilisez l'option -f flag pour forcer la compression des fichiers à liens multiples.
-- fichier inchangé
Aucune économie n'est réalisée par la compression. L'entrée reste vierge.

Utiliser la compression en ligne à l'aide des services onworks.net


Serveurs et postes de travail gratuits

Télécharger des applications Windows et Linux

Commandes Linux

Ad